使用 IE 调试 JavaScript307


Internet Explorer(IE)浏览器内置了一个强大的调试器,可以用来调试 JavaScript 代码。本篇文章将介绍如何使用 IE 调试器来调试 JavaScript 代码,包括如何设置断点、检查变量和调用堆栈。

设置断点

要设置断点,请打开要调试的 HTML 文件,然后在要停止执行代码的行号左侧单击。断点将以红色圆点表示。当程序执行到断点处时,IE 将暂停执行,允许您检查变量和调用堆栈。

检查变量

在断点处,您可以使用 "监视" 窗口来检查变量。监视窗口显示了作用域中所有变量的值,包括局部变量、参数和全局变量。要监视一个变量,请将其名称输入到监视窗口的 "表达式" 字段中。

调用堆栈

调用堆栈显示了导致当前函数调用的函数调用序列。这可以帮助您了解程序执行的流程。要查看调用堆栈,请单击 "调试" 菜单中的 "调用堆栈" 选项卡。

其他调试功能

IE 调试器还提供了一些其他有用的功能,包括:
单步执行:逐行执行代码,可以帮助您了解程序的执行流程。
跳入:进入函数调用,可以帮助您调试嵌套函数。
跳过:跳过函数调用,可以快速跳过不感兴趣的代码。
条件断点:仅在满足特定条件时才停止执行,可以帮助您调试偶发性问题。
日志记录:将调试信息记录到控制台,可以帮助您跟踪程序执行。

使用 F12 开发人员工具

Internet Explorer 11 及更高版本还附带了 F12 开发人员工具,它提供了许多用于调试 JavaScript 代码的高级功能。F12 开发人员工具包括:

源代码编辑器,用于查看和编辑 HTML、CSS 和 JavaScript 代码。
调试器,具有设置断点、检查变量和调用堆栈等功能。
控制台,用于记录调试信息和执行 JavaScript 代码。
网络监视器,用于查看和分析网络请求和响应。
性能分析器,用于分析 Web 应用程序的性能。

F12 开发人员工具是一个强大的工具,可以用来调试和分析 JavaScript 代码。它提供了广泛的功能,可以帮助您快速解决问题并提高 Web 应用程序的性能。

使用 IE 调试器和 F12 开发人员工具可以轻松高效地调试 JavaScript 代码。这些工具提供了广泛的功能,可以帮助您快速解决问题并提高 Web 应用程序的性能。通过遵循本篇文章中提供的步骤,您将能够有效地使用 IE 调试 JavaScript 代码。

2025-01-31


上一篇:JavaScript 函数引用

下一篇:深入浅出:JavaScript 异或运算符 (^)